Hi,

I'm trying to get Xen 2.0 testing running on my amd64 (32 bit mode, debian
3.1 i386 sarge installed)
and i'm stuck on using a lvm partition as hda1. I'm getting the following
message during boot of domU:

--------
   ...
   kjournald starting.  Commit interval 5 seconds
   EXT3-fs: mounted filesystem with ordered data mode.
   VFS: Mounted root (ext3 filesystem) readonly.
   Freeing unused kernel memory: 120k freed
   request_module: runaway loop modprobe binfmt-464c
   request_module: runaway loop modprobe binfmt-464c
   request_module: runaway loop modprobe binfmt-464c
   request_module: runaway loop modprobe binfmt-464c
   request_module: runaway loop modprobe binfmt-464c
-------

and then it hangs. My xend.log shows:
